I bought one 600mm clamp from that link provided above which I intend to use as a dogging system like Paul does. It’s an excellent clamp but you need to insert a length of timber for added strength. The price is $18 plus $15 for shipping so $33 is the clamp not sure how much the shipping would be for a set of four. Still I reckon its worth the buy as its cheap compared to every where else.
